
Water Resources and River Engineering
Description
In this course, the basic concept of wave mechanics based on fluid mechanics and hydraulics will be instructed. Main contents include small amplitude waves theory, wave refraction, diffraction and reflection, estimation of reflection and transmission past an transition, tsunami propagation and run-up height, wave maker theory, analysis of tidal currents and prediction of flood, and design and planning of coastal structures. The laboratory experiments include estimation of reflection and transmission coefficients on various breakwaters, and prediction of overtopped water quantity. The generation of various water waves will also be carried out.
